FRESH WATER PRAWN AT ZUAN YUAN CHINESE RESTAURANT OF ONE WORLD HOTEL, PETALING JAYA

July 31, 2015 by StrawberrY Gal

1- 31 August 2015

Redefine your dining experience at One World Hotel where chefs surprise and delight you with their mastery. If you’re on the hunt for delicious fresh water prawn, look no further than Zuan Yuan Chinese restaurant as we are adding it to our repertoire of exceptional menu this month.

Prawn lovers will be right at home as Executive Chinese Chef, Michael Chew and his team of culinary experts offer 5 mouth – watering creations to satisfy the most intrepid epicureans. Known for its luscious taste, size and texture, relish in specialties such as Fried Fresh Water Prawn with Superior Stock, Steamed Fresh Water Prawn with XO Sauce and Glass Noodles, Poached Water Prawn with Herbal or “Vietnamese” Curry in Claypot and Wok Fried Water Prawn with Black Beans and Chilli Sauce.

As its name suggest, Zuan Yuan – treasure trove of gems in Chinese – brings authentic Cantonese touch to gourmet food in Petaling Jaya. With silver leaf ceilings, elegant chandeliers, ebony doors and artefacts of wine jars, this is one restaurant that can make diners feel like they are dining within walls of the lush China palaces.
Striving to deliver dishes that will simply enthrall, Chef’s recommendations from the a la carte menu include Crispy Soft Shell Crab Cooked with Pepper Salt and Golden Fried Garlic “Hong Kong Style”, Deep Fried Baby Duck with Chinese Herbs in Abalone Sauce, Buddha Jumps over the Wall, Pan Fried Cod Fish with Braised Morel Mushroom and Black Fungus in Oyster Sauce with a touch of Truffle Oil and Chilled Lemon Grass Jelly with Lime and Aloe Vera.

The Fresh Water Prawn promotion is priced from at RM91nett per portion. It is available throughout the month for lunch and dinner. For more information, please call 603 7681 1159 or email to [email protected] .

Opens daily
Lunch 12.00 noon to 2.30 pm
Dinner 6.00 pm to 10.30 pm
